Ag Tech Drainage operates in the construction sector and is based in Sauk Centre, Minnesota. The company specializes in planning, surveying, and installing complete drain tile systems for farms, aiming to boost crop production and profitability. It leverages current technology and GPS in identifying issues within existing drainage networks, and has more than 30 years of experience guiding its approach. 

Drain tile systems remove excess soil water to help crops access nutrients, with reported yield gains of up to about 40 to 50 percent on tiled land. The firm provides end-to-end services, including surveys, design, installation, and GPS-based mapping of drainage solutions for farmers. As a small business, it serves agricultural customers from its Minnesota base and maintains a website for information.
